Start Contact Search with the VoilaNorbert API

Search emails are based on the full name plus the domain or company name. When your account does not have sufficient credits an HTTP status code of 402 is returned. Also, take into consideration that we check the domain for its validity. So even if you provide a correct name+domain set, we may return a HTTP status code of 400 for the domain if we can't locate it. See the docs here

Verify Email with the VoilaNorbert API

Verifies the given list of emails. In case your account does not have a sufficient Verify API balance the service will try to auto refill the balance by charging using the billing details of the account. If it fails to charge, an HTTP status code of 402 will be returned. See the docs here

Overview of RSS

The RSS app allows users to automatically fetch and parse updates from web feeds. This functionality is pivotal for staying abreast of content changes or updates from websites, blogs, and news outlets that offer RSS feeds. With Pipedream, you can harness the RSS API to trigger workflows that enable a broad range of automations, like content aggregation, monitoring for specific keywords, notifications, and data synchronization across platforms.

module.exports = defineComponent({
  props: {
    rss: {
      type: "app",
      app: "rss",
    }
  },
  async run({steps, $}) {
    // Retrieve items from a sample feed
    const Parser = require('rss-parser');
    const parser = new Parser();
    
    const stories = []
    
    // Replace with your feed URL
    const url = "https://pipedream.com/community/latest.rss"
    
    const feed = await parser.parseURL(url);
    const { title, items } = feed
    this.title = title
    
    if (!items.length) {
      $end("No new stories")
    }
    
    this.items = items
  },
})

Overview of VoilaNorbert

VoilaNorbert is a potent tool for finding and verifying email addresses. With its API, you can automate processes like enriching leads with verified contact information, streamlining your email outreach, and maintaining the health of your email lists. The API's main features include searching for email addresses based on names and domains, verifying email deliverability, and managing your contacts. When used within Pipedream, you can leverage these capabilities to create workflows that respond to events, integrate with other services, and process data in real time.

import { axios } from "@pipedream/platform"
export default defineComponent({
  props: {
    voilanorbert: {
      type: "app",
      app: "voilanorbert",
    }
  },
  async run({steps, $}) {
    return await axios($, {
      url: `https://api.voilanorbert.com/2018-01-08/account/`,
      auth: {
        username: ``,
        password: `${this.voilanorbert.$auth.api_key}`,
      },
    })
  },
})
